Good day to all,
I have finished configuring an FTP server using ProFTP. I can login using a 3rd party software just by using user account and password. I would like all my users to use web browser for their login. But when they start using a web browser it displays 530 login incorrect.
How do your users login through the web? You can try putting this in the address bar of your browser: ftp://<username>@yourftpserver.com
You will be then prompted for a username and password.
